The City of Irvine operates year-round municipal programs in aquatic facility.
Aquatics activities include a combination of instructional, educational, recreational and competitive programs offered by the City and a number of local nonprofit aquatic organizations.
During the 1984 Summer Olympics, it hosted the swimming portion of the modern pentathlon event.
It has since hosted the 2010 Pan Pacific Swimming Championships, the United States Swimming National Championships in 2005, 2006, 2010, 2014, 2018, and 2022, and the 2015 USA Water Polo National Junior Olympics.
